I think the space is too small for a focal point. Visitors will be looking straight to the living room beyond. Therefore, just a smallish plant (exisiting plant too eye-cathing), some painting (instead of mirror), and maybe a small light colored area rug to provide texture (instead of clashing with the light tile floor).
Instead of painting the walls, you may consider painting the trims darker. Changing the carpet to hardwood would be perfect to 'anchor' the black railing.
For instant gratification, hang some small, dark / vibrant colored prints/photos on the walls along the stairway; and maybe a series of small potted orchids on the ledge at the middle landing.
